Kodak Black has managed to stay out of trouble since his release from prison last month following a one-year sentence, but things changed on Saturday night (Sept. 15), when the rapper hopped on Instagram Live. During the livestream, Kodak sent a threat to A Boogie Wit Da Hoodie and Don Q, saying he wants to fight the two.

In a clip from the stream, Kodak says he wants to beat "A Boogie's ass" up and Don Q, while slurring his words. "I'm finna punch these fuck niggas up," the rapper continues. "I'm finna beat up A Boogie... Everybody in the world! I don't give a fuck. I'm finna beat up everybody."

It's uncertain why Kodak would have a beef with A Boogie, as the two previously collaborated on Boogie's triple platinum-selling single, "Drowning," but it appears the rapper may have had too much to drink at the time of the Instagram Live recording.

On Monday (Sept. 17), Kodak tweeted, "Waking Up And Not Knowing What You Did Last Night Ain't Boss Shit."

It's not Kodak's first time acting out on camera. Earlier this month, TMZ caught the rapper going on a wild rant on the streets of Los Angeles. "They finally let a real street nigga in the industry...Broward County, 9-5-4," he said. "Florida. Real nigga from Florida, young nigga, 1997. Gemini baby." The rapper later adds, "I'm bussin' doors down, what's up? Put that on TMZ, put that on The Shade Room."

In related news, Kodak recently teamed up with Gucci Mane and Bruno Mars for Guwop's new song, "Wake Up in the Sky." The track arrives after Mars shared a photo of himself in the studio with Kodak.
